Gaslighting is a common psychological manipulation through which the aggressor deceives and controls the victim. This dangerous phenomenon is very difficult to recognize. The manipulator may use jokes, "harmless" comments, and appear to be an overall adequate person. But after communicating with them, you are left with an unpleasant feeling that "something is wrong," tormenting doubts about yourself and your opinion. Perhaps you even find that you agreed to something you didn't want, or you feel obligated to this person.
